gpu-vulkan-middle-0.1.0.65: src/Gpu/Vulkan/Sparse/Image/Middle/Internal.hs
{-# LANGUAGE ImportQualifiedPost #-}
{-# LANGUAGE BlockArguments #-}
{-# LANGUAGE ViewPatterns #-}
{-# OPTIONS_GHC -Wall -fno-warn-tabs #-}
module Gpu.Vulkan.Sparse.Image.Middle.Internal where
import Foreign.Marshal.Array
import Control.Arrow
import Data.IORef
import Gpu.Vulkan.Middle
import Gpu.Vulkan.Device.Middle.Internal qualified as Device
import Gpu.Vulkan.Memory.Middle.Internal qualified as Memory
import Gpu.Vulkan.Image.Middle.Internal qualified as Image
import Gpu.Vulkan.Sparse.Enum qualified as S
import Gpu.Vulkan.Sparse.Middle.Internal qualified as S
import Gpu.Vulkan.Sparse.Image.Core qualified as C
data OpaqueMemoryBindInfo = OpaqueMemoryBindInfo {
opaqueMemoryBindInfoImage :: Image.I,
opaqueMemoryBindInfoBinds :: [S.MemoryBind] }
opaqueMemoryBindInfoToCore ::
OpaqueMemoryBindInfo -> (C.OpaqueMemoryBindInfo -> IO a) -> IO a
opaqueMemoryBindInfoToCore OpaqueMemoryBindInfo {
opaqueMemoryBindInfoImage = Image.I ir,
opaqueMemoryBindInfoBinds = length &&& id -> (bc, bs) } f = do
(_, i) <- readIORef ir
cbs <- S.memoryBindToCore `mapM` bs
allocaArray bc \pbs -> do
pokeArray pbs cbs
f C.OpaqueMemoryBindInfo {
C.opaqueMemoryBindInfoImage = i,
C.opaqueMemoryBindInfoBindCount = fromIntegral bc,
C.opaqueMemoryBindInfoPBinds = pbs }
data MemoryBindInfo = MemoryBindInfo {
memoryBindInfoImage :: Image.I,
memoryBindInfoBinds :: [MemoryBind] }
memoryBindInfoToCore ::
MemoryBindInfo -> (C.MemoryBindInfo -> IO a) -> IO a
memoryBindInfoToCore MemoryBindInfo {
memoryBindInfoImage = Image.I ir,
memoryBindInfoBinds = length &&& id -> (bc, bs) } f = do
(_, i) <- readIORef ir
cbs <- memoryBindToCore `mapM` bs
allocaArray bc \pbs -> do
pokeArray pbs cbs
f C.MemoryBindInfo {
C.memoryBindInfoImage = i,
C.memoryBindInfoBindCount = fromIntegral bc,
C.memoryBindInfoPBinds = pbs }
data MemoryBind = MemoryBind {
memoryBindSubresource :: Image.Subresource,
memoryBindOffset :: Offset3d,
memoryBindExtent :: Extent3d,
memoryBindMemory :: Memory.M,
memoryBindMemoryOffset :: Device.Size,
memoryBindFlags :: S.MemoryBindFlags }
memoryBindToCore :: MemoryBind -> IO C.MemoryBind
memoryBindToCore MemoryBind {
memoryBindSubresource = sr,
memoryBindOffset = o,
memoryBindExtent = e,
memoryBindMemory = Memory.M rm,
memoryBindMemoryOffset = Device.Size mo,
memoryBindFlags = S.MemoryBindFlagBits fs } = do
m <- readIORef rm
pure C.MemoryBind {
C.memoryBindSubresource = Image.subresourceToCore sr,
C.memoryBindOffset = o,
C.memoryBindExtent = e,
C.memoryBindMemory = m,
C.memoryBindMemoryOffset = mo,
C.memoryBindFlags = fs }
